大众娱乐

主营无锡及周边地区二手托盘出售、二手托盘回收

咨询热线13584181627

您的位置: 首页 >> 新闻资讯 >> 常见问题

使用 Fluxbox 桌面作为您的窗口管理器 | Linux中国

发布日期:2023-07-02
信息摘要:
但是对一些用户来说,桌面只是一个空荡荡的显示器空间,这是还没有任何可以自由浮动的···

大众娱乐本文是 24 天 Linux 桌面系列文章的一部分。 它占用的系统资源非常少,但却拥有重要的Linux桌面功能,让您的用户体验轻松、高效、快速。

——赛斯

桌面的概念可以说是仁者见仁、智者见智。 许多人认为他们的桌子是家的基础,或者是舒适的卧室,甚至是一张字面意义上的桌子,上面放着他们常用的记事本、最好的钢笔和圆珠笔,以及他们最喜欢的奶茶杯。 KDE、GNOME等在Linux上提供了这些舒适的生活形式。

对于某些用户来说,桌面只是一个空的显示器空间,这是没有任何自由浮动的应用程序窗口直接投影到他们的黄斑上的副作用。 对于这些用户来说,桌面是他们运行应用程序的空白空间 - 无论是小型办公室和图形套件、简单的终端窗口还是用于管理服务的托盘小程序。 这些操作 POSIX 计算机的模式有着悠久的历史,该家族树的分支是 *box 窗口管理器: 、 和 。

是 X11 系统的窗口管理器,基于一个名为 的旧项目。 当我发现Linux时,它的发展正在衰退,我爱上了它,然后我在至少一个更常见的系统上使用了它。 它是用 C++ 编写的,并根据 MIT 开源许可证获得许可。

安装

大众娱乐您很可能会在 Linux 发行版的软件存储库中找到它,也可以在 . 如果您正在运行另一个桌面,则可以安全地安装在同一系统上,因为不会预设任何配置或随附的应用程序。

安装后qt 托盘菜单大众娱乐,注销当前的桌面会话,以便可以登录到新的桌面会话。 默认情况下,您的桌面会话管理器(KDM、GDM 或 XDM,具体取决于您的安装)将继续登录到以前的桌面,因此您必须在登录之前覆盖以前的桌面。

使用 GDM 覆盖桌面:

在 GDM 中选择您的桌面会话

或者使用 KDM:

使用 KDM 选择您的桌面会话

配置桌面

当您第一次登录桌面时,屏幕大部分是空的,因为提供的只是面板(任务栏、系统托盘等)和应用程序窗口的窗口装饰。

7 上的默认配置

如果您的发行版提供简单的桌面,您可以使用 feh 命令(您可能需要从发行版的软件存储库安装它)来设置桌面背景。 此命令有多个用于设置背景的选项,包括 --bg-fill 用您选择的图块填充屏幕, --bg-scale 按比例缩放等等。

  1. $ feh --bg-fill ~/photo/oamaru/leaf-spiral.jpg

应用主题

默认情况下,菜单是手动生成的,右键单击桌面上的任意位置即可使用该菜单,这使您能够访问应用程序。 根据您的发行版,此菜单可能非常小,或者可能列出 /usr/share/ 目录中的所有启动程序。

大众娱乐配置在 $HOME/.txt 文件中包含的文本文件中设置。 目录。 你可以:

◈在按键中设置快捷键

◈ 服务和应用程序开始于

◈在init中设置桌面首选项(例如工作区数量、面板位置等)

◈在菜单中设置菜单项

文本配置文件尤其具有推测性,并且您也可以(但应该)阅读文档。

例如,这是我的典型菜单(或至少其基本结构):

  1. # 为使用你自己的菜单,复制这些文本到 ~/.fluxbox/menu,然后编辑
  2. # ~/.fluxbox/init ,并更改 session.menuFile 文件路径到 ~/.fluxbox/menu
  3. [begin] (fluxkbox)
  4. [submenu] (apps) {}
  5. [submenu] (txt) {}
  6. [exec] (Emacs 23 (text\)) { x-terminal-emulator -T "Emacs (text)" -e /usr/bin/emacs -nw} <>
  7. [exec] (Emacs (X11\)) {/usr/bin/emacs} <>
  8. [exec] (LibreOffice) {/usr/bin/libreoffice}
  9. [end]
  10. [submenu] (code) {}
  11. [exec] (qtCreator) {/usr/bin/qtcreator}
  12. [exec] (eclipse) {/usr/bin/eclipse}
  13. [end]
  14. [submenu] (graphics) {}
  15. [exec] (ksnapshot) {/usr/bin/ksnapshot}
  16. [exec] (gimp) {/usr/bin/gimp}
  17. [exec] (blender) {/usr/bin/blender}
  18. [end]
  19. [submenu] (files) {}
  20. [exec] (dolphin) {/usr/bin/dolphin}
  21. [exec] (konqueror) { /usr/bin/kfmclient openURL $HOME }
  22. [end]
  23. [submenu] (network) {}
  24. [exec] (firefox) {/usr/bin/firefox}
  25. [exec] (konqueror) {/usr/bin/konqueror}
  26. [end]
  27. [end]
  28. ## 更改窗口管理器或工作环境
  29. [submenu] (environments) {}
  30. [restart] (flux) {/usr/bin/startfluxbox}
  31. [restart] (ratpoison) {/usr/bin/ratpoison}
  32. [exec] (openIndiana) {/home/kenlon/qemu/startSolaris.sh}
  33. [end]
  34. [config] (config)
  35. [submenu] (styles) {}
  36. [stylesdir] (/usr/share/fluxbox/styles)
  37. [stylesdir] (~/.fluxbox/styles)
  38. [end]
  39. [workspaces] (workspaces)
  40. [reconfig] (reconfigure)
  41. [restart] (restart)
  42. [exit] (exeunt)
  43. [end]

此菜单还提供一些首选项设置,例如选择主题、重新启动或从会话注销的能力。

我使用鼠标快捷键来启动大多数应用程序,这些应用程序都写在按键配置文件中。 以下是一些示例(Mod4 键盘是 Super 键,我用它来分配全局快捷键):

  1. # 打开应用程序
  2. Mod4 t :Exec konsole
  3. Mod4 k :Exec konqueror
  4. Mod4 z :Exec fbrun
  5. Mod4 e :Exec emacs
  6. Mod4 f :Exec firefox
  7. Mod4 x :Exec urxvt
  8. Mod4 d :Exec dolphin
  9. Mod4 q :Exec xscreensaver-command -activate
  10. Mod4 3 :Exec ksnapshot

在这个快捷方式和开放终端之间,我工作日的大部分时间都很少使用键盘,因此从一个控制器切换到另一个控制器并不是浪费时间。 但由于很好地避免了控制器之间的切换方式,因此操作上没有任何干扰的痕迹。

为什么你应该使用

它占用的系统资源非常少,并且具有重要的功能,可以让您的用户体验轻松、快速和高效。 它很容易定制,并允许您定义自己的工作流程。 您不必使用该面板,因为还有其他好的面板。 您甚至可以单击鼠标中键并将两个单独的应用程序窗口相互拖动,使它们成为一个窗口,每个窗口都有自己的选项卡。

可能性是无限的qt 托盘菜单大众娱乐,所以明天在您的 Linux 上尝试 !

通过:

作者:Seth 题目:译者:校对:wxy

本文由 LCTT 原创编译,Linux China Honor 首发

新闻资讯

全国服务热线

13584181627

联系方式

  • 手机:18012470979
  • 地址:无锡惠山区玉祁镇堰玉西路58号
13584181627
  • 手机二维码
Copyright © 2022 大众娱乐 备案号: XML地图